The Rise of Residential Battery Energy Storage Systems: Pioneering a Sustainable Future

In recent years, the energy landscape has undergone a dramatic transformation driven by the necessity for more sustainable and efficient energy solutions. Among these is the growing popularity of Residential Battery Energy Storage Systems (BESS). This innovative technology provides homeowners with unprecedented control over their energy consumption and generation, reshaping how power is utilized in residential settings.

Understanding Battery Energy Storage Systems

Before delving into the benefits and implications of residential battery systems, it is essential to understand what they entail. A battery energy storage system is designed to store energy for later use. Typically, it is integrated alongside renewable energy sources like solar panels, enabling homeowners to capture and store energy produced during peak sunlight hours. This stored energy can be utilized during the evening or on cloudy days, effectively reducing reliance on grid electricity.

The Importance of BESS in Today’s World

With the ongoing threat of climate change and increasing energy costs, residential battery systems serve as a critical solution to several pressing issues:

  • Energy Independence: By incorporating a battery system, homeowners can reduce their reliance on external energy sources, gaining a sense of energy independence. This is especially relevant in regions prone to energy shortages or blackouts.
  • Cost Efficiency: Energy storage systems can help homeowners save on electricity bills. By using stored energy during peak pricing hours, users can avoid high costs associated with grid electricity.
  • Environmental Impact: Using renewable energy combined with battery storage reduces carbon footprints and promotes sustainability—an essential factor in fighting climate change.

How Battery Systems Work

To appreciate the efficacy of residential battery energy storage systems, it is essential to comprehend how these systems operate:

  1. Energy Generation: The first step involves generating energy through renewable sources, chiefly solar panels. During daylight, solar panels produce energy that could exceed household consumption.
  2. Energy Storage: Instead of sending excess energy back to the grid, homeowners can direct this surplus into battery storage, thereby holding it for future use.
  3. Energy Consumption: During evenings or periods when energy production is deficient, homeowners can access the stored energy instead of drawing power from the grid.

Types of Residential Battery Energy Storage Systems

Understanding the various types of residential battery systems available in the market can help homeowners in choosing the right solution:

Lithium-ion Batteries

Lithium-ion batteries are the most popular choice for residential energy storage due to their high energy density, longer lifespan, and decreasing costs. They are highly efficient, providing up to 90-95% round-trip efficiency, which refers to the amount of energy stored versus the amount retrieved.

Lead-Acid Batteries

While lead-acid batteries are more affordable upfront, they have a shorter lifespan and lower energy density compared to lithium-ion systems. They can be a viable option for homeowners with lower energy needs.

Flow Batteries

Flow batteries are an emerging technology that provides a unique solution for energy storage through the use of liquid electrolytes. They are especially suitable for larger storage capacity needs due to their scalability.

Key Benefits of Residential BESS

Choosing to invest in a residential battery energy storage system yields multiple benefits, including:

1. Increased Self-Consumption of Solar Energy

One of the primary advantages of integrating a BESS with solar panels is the increased self-consumption of solar-generated energy. This means homeowners can make full use of clean energy produced on-site rather than relying solely on the grid.

2. Backup Power Supply

In case of a power outage, a battery storage system acts as a backup power supply. This ensures that essential appliances and systems can remain operational, providing peace of mind for families.

3. Grid Services and Incentives

In many regions, homeowners can benefit from grid services offered by utilities. By allowing their BESS to discharge excess energy back into the grid during peak demand, they can receive financial incentives, further offsetting the initial investment.

The Future of Energy Storage Solutions

The future of energy is unmistakably leaning towards increased efficiency and sustainability. As technology evolves and prices decrease, residential battery energy storage systems are expected to become a staple in homes across the globe.

Technological advancements may lead to more compact designs, longer-lasting batteries, and enhanced efficiencies. Furthermore, as more homeowners adopt renewable energy solutions, the community benefits from a more resilient and sustainable energy grid.
